In fact the average temperature of mars is a cool minus 80 degrees fahrenheit, or minus 60 celsius. now this is only the average, it can get much much colder on the red planet. the lowest ever recorded temperature on mars comes in at a brisk minus 200 degrees fahrenheit (minus 128 celsius).

Facts about mars. mars and earth have approximately the same landmass. even though mars has only 15% of the earth’s volume and just over 10% of the earth’s mass, around two thirds of the earth’s surface is covered in water. martian surface gravity is only 37% of the earth’s (meaning you could leap nearly three times higher on mars).
